The Accountant's responsibilities include performing Accounts Payable, Sales/Accounts Receivable, weekly payment processing, daily cash collection applications, month end journal entry, and performing other accounting duties as assigned.
To be successful as an Accountant, you should have a good understanding of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and good financial analysis skills. A staff accountant should also possess strong Excel skills, be detail-oriented, highly organized, and able to work with little supervision and perform under pressure.
- Process accounts payables and weekly payment batches and recording sales and accounts receivable collections in accordance with the company’s policies and procedures.
- Review aging balances and communicate any collection issues with businesses.
- Perform recurring weekly and month end closing journal entries and reconciliations (including researching of the discrepancies and resolving them)
- Deposit checks and apply the balances
- Perform monthly freight expense accruals and analysis
- Record Fixed Assets acquisition and run depreciation calculations. Quarterly reconcile the balances between FA register and GL. Maintain FA register in accordance with the accounting standards
- Maintain leases and record lease accounting entries monthly.
- Perform monthly balance sheet account reconciliations for assigned accounts.
- Assisting with annual audit preparations.
- Investigating and resolving audit findings, account discrepancies, and issues of non-compliance.
- Assisting, in some cases preparing, for preparation of federal, state, local, and special tax returns.
- Contributing to the development of new accounting systems, programs, and procedures.
- Coordinating accounting functions and programs with different departments.
- Preparing financial analyses and reports.
- Performing other accounting duties as required or assigned.
- Bachelor's degree in accounting required.
- 5+ years of accounting experience.
- Good understanding of Fixed Assets and CAPEX accounting background is a Plus
- Good understanding of GAAP.
- Strong reconciliation skills, and financial analysis skills.
- Strong communication skills, both written and verbal.
- Strong organizational and stress management skills.
- Strong sense of professionalism and accountability
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office, particularly with Excel.
- Knowledge and experience with Netsuite or other ERP systems is a plus
